Summary
- Dr. Srinivas Nalamachu is a specialist in Physical Medicine and Rehabilitation based in Overland Park, KS. He completed his medical education at Kakatiya Medical College NTR and pursued an internship in Internal Medicine at Albert Einstein Healthcare Network, followed by a residency at Temple University Hospital. His expertise encompasses migraine disorders, back pain, carpal tunnel syndrome, arthritis, and pain management. Dr. Nalamachu has authored several publications on pain management therapies, including those focused on neuropathic pain and chronic head pain. He has also been involved in clinical trials assessing treatments for conditions such as forefoot pain, chronic pain, and muscle spasms.
